ABOUT THE ROLE
The Manager, Total Rewards serves as an integral member of the Total Rewards’ Corporate Compensation and Corporate Benefits teams acting as the strategic business partner for the Lifestyle, Professional, and New Ventures Business Units developing and educating stakeholders on rewards philosophies. The position is the subject matter expert for compensation and plays a key supporting role for benefits. At the direction of the Total Rewards COE, you will manage and lead identified Total Rewards projects including: designing, deploying and executing the long term strategic compensation program roadmaps, harmonizing compensation and benefits programs when applicable, simplifying current annual processes, ensuring pay equity and pay transparency compliance, while leading all compensation based initiatives. You will be responsible for understanding the Total Rewards goals of each business unit, supporting the impacts, issues and requirements of compensation and benefits to help achieve the broader Total Rewards strategy.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
-
For the business units lead the implementation of Total Rewards priorities, aligned with the Company's objectives, initiatives and budget guidelines
-
Proactively provide compensation and benefits consultation to the business and HR teams on relevant topics including market competitiveness, total remuneration/benchmarking studies, market trends and best practices, and legislative, tax and social changes that impact current programs
-
Manage global projects involving design-to-delivery of Total Rewards initiatives, including change management, communications and closely managing the relationship with the business through both operations and human resources
-
Provide compensation and benefits expertise in developing competitive offer packages and compelling offer models for internal and external candidates to better understand their potential total rewards
-
Partner with Finance to ensure that appropriate financial controls are in place for all merit-based and incentive-based compensation programs, and in evaluating and analyzing cost implications of current and proposed rewards plans
-
Collaborate with Legal and other internal stakeholders as needed to ensure compliance with local laws, regulations and contractual obligations
-
Optimize systems and technology in support of advancing compensation and benefit program administration and analytics impacting the business
-
Conduct regular gap-to-market assessments of total rewards positioning relative to the competitive market and lead annual processes including but not limited to compensation and benefits surveys, pay for performance and benefits enrollment
-
Establish and maintain relationships with compensation and benefit organizations, outside consultants and vendors, and leading Rewards practitioners on best practice approaches, market trends and strategy

BENEFITS AND PERKS:
SC Johnson’s total compensation packages are at or above industry levels. In addition to salary, total packages may include bonuses, long-term incentives, matching 401(k) contributions and profit sharing based on company profitability, job level and years of service. As a family company, we’re committed to providing benefits such as subsidized health care plans, maternity/paternity/adoption leave, flexible work arrangements, vacation purchase options, recreation and fitness centers, childcare, counseling services and more.
